2023 BMW M2 Launched In India At Rs 98 Lakh

The 2023 second-gen BMW M2 performance sports coupe has finally been launched in India at a starting price of Rs 98 lakh (ex-showroom). Being a CBU model, it will be offered in limited numbers.

Here’s all you need to know about the BMW M2: –

Design

  • The BMW M2 is a 2-door, 4-seater performance sports car that portrays an aggressive design.
  • It gets frameless horizontal kidney grilles flanked by adaptive LED headlights.
  • There’s also the sportily designed bumper with huge air ducts, aerodynamic lines, a sculpted body, and a functional rear spoiler that absolutely complements its performance-oriented nature.
  • Against the measuring tape, it is 4,575mm long, which makes it 114mm longer than its predecessor.
  • BMW has offered the M2 in five body shade options – Alpine White, Brooklyn Grey, Black Sapphire, Toronto Red and Zandvoort Blue.

Performance

  • Beneath the bonnet, the new-gen BMW M2 houses a mighty 3.0-litre straight-six engine that churns out 460hp and 550Nm and propels the rear wheels of the car via either a manual or an automatic transmission.
  • BMW claims that the 2023 M2 can complete the century run in merely 4.1 seconds (0.2 seconds more with the manual gearbox), before hitting an electronically limited top speed of 250 kmph.
  • It gets four drive modes – Efficient, Comfort, Sport and Sport Plus.

Technology and Features

The BMW M2 beautifully combines cutting-edge tech to elevate convenience, safety, and the overall driving experience. Its impressive array of features includes: –

  • Adaptive M suspension
  • 19-inch wheels at front and 20-inch at the rear
  • Low-slung rear diffuser
  • Carbon-fibre roof
  • A 12.3-inch digital driver’s display
  • A 14.9-inch touchscreen infotainment system
  • Connected car tech
  • Powered front seats with memory function
  • Cruise control
  • Wireless charging
  • Heated seats
  • An augmented reality (AR) heads-up display
  • Paddle shifters
  • Multiple airbags
  • Attentiveness assist
  • Parking and reverse assist
  • 360-degree camera
  • Dynamic stability control (DSC)
  • Cornering brake control (CBC)

Competitors

In the Indian market, the 2023 BMW M2 faces competition from the Porsche 718 Cayman GTS (Rs 1.64 crore).
